As one of the fastest-growing and most exciting brands in the industry, Crash Champions is the largest founder-led multi-shop operator (MSO) of high-quality collision repair services in the U.S. The company also operates the growing Crash Champions LUXE | EV Certified brand of highline and luxury EV repair centers, servicing customers at more than 650 state-of-the-art locations across 38 states. Founded in 1999 as a single Chicago repair center by industry veteran and 2023 EY Entrepreneur of the Year Midwest award winner Matt Ebert, our vision for over 25 years has been anchored in the belief that delivering superior collision repair service is about People First. Welcome to Crash Champions. We Champion People. Responsibilities
Examine damaged vehicle and efficiently plan repair process. Communicate with team members regarding vehicle repair status. Perform quality repairs while adhering to time schedules. Decide on repair vs. replace considering safety, cost, and cycle time. Remove upholstery, accessories, electrical and hydraulic components, and trim to access vehicle and fenders. Participate in all required safety meetings. File, grind, and sand repaired surfaces using power and hand tools. Supervise and guide apprentices or repair personnel when needed, explaining procedures and resolving issues. Qualifications
Ability to operate a frame machine. Certification in body repair preferred. Knowledge of vehicle repair processes by manufacturer. I-CAR welding certification preferred. Skill in analyzing and interpreting measuring data. Ability to supervise repair personnel. Must pass a thorough background check. Benefits
The Company offers the following benefits, subject to eligibility and annual updates: Medical, Dental, and Vision Insurance Group Life and Disability Insurance 401(k) Retirement Plan with match Referral Bonus (“Crash From Crash”) 5 Paid Holidays Compensation is competitive and based on experience, skills, certifications, and qualifications. The role is paid on a commission/flag rate structure, with guaranteed minimum wages meeting local requirements. The listed pay range reflects typical full-time earnings. Pay Range
Minimum: USD $65,000/year Maximum: USD $158,760/year
